Since green gas or propane gas is not that really reliable in cold weather, I was wondering, is it possible to fill a mag with compressed air from your bicycle pump?(because you need only 80 PSI or so). Can a mag like this hold compressed air?
You would have to replace the fill valve and I don't think there is one that would fit the mag and have a bike pump style fill end. You'd be better off converting/tapping the mag for hpa. But yes, the mag will hold compressed air as long as the seals are good.

Okay so it won't let me add a web link. Here is the name and part number for the sealant.
Pep Boys Automotive
Permatex Gasket Maker and Sealant Ultra Blue Multi-Purpose RTV Silicone and Gasket Maker
Part # 81724
Here's the link. Make sure its the blue one and it says high pressure. The black one doesn't dry hard enough. Red and Grey dry like cement. Blue is just right cuz it provides a good seal and if you can still disassemble the mag. Also make sure it is the gasket marker kind, not the one meant for threads. Shouldn't be more then $6
